点击此处---> 群内免费提供SAP练习系统(在群公告中)
加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)
问题:在IDT中,当我执行刷新结构时,ABAP中新添加的列不可见。
环境详细信息:SAP BO 4.2 SP 7补丁8(QA)
工具:信息设计工具
连接类型:多源连接(1. SAP ERP Jco和2,SQL Server)
详细步骤:
- ABAP查询进行了一些修改,我们添加了新列。
- 当我们在Dev中刷新结构时,这些列是可见的。
- 然后,代码从Dev移交给质量检查,我们将UNX提升为质量检查。
- 在执行报告进行测试时,我们看到该列缺少错误。
- 在调试时,我们发现IDT中没有可用的新列。
- 确定根本原因
- 创建了一个新连接,并在新连接上构建了DF层,我们可以看到新列。 ( 单一来源)。 同样,旧连接也可以使用
- 但是,当我们创建一个多源连接并添加了连接时,在添加刷新结构或添加新表时我们看不到新列已更新。 用于多源连接。
已采取的措施:我们检查了SAP KB并清除了缓存并执行了刷新结构,但未得到任何结果。
我们按照步骤
1。 重新启动SIA
然后在IDT中
遵循IDT中的以下步骤以基于SAP BW Jco连接执行刷新UNX Universe。
在Data Foundation上执行"刷新结构"并保存。
在Data Foundation上执行"同步表"并保存。
在业务层上执行"插入候选对象"。
下一步,使用"插入候选对象"命令在业务层上执行刷新结构。
请注意执行所有步骤。 插入候选对象只会更新业务层,并且会引入差异。
谢谢您的问题
请注意,因为您的问题涉及IDT,它是该问题的主要标记 是语义层。 我已经更新了您的标签
以后再选择标签时请小心
只需添加。
1通过单个连接创建了df,新列可见。
2。 使用只有1个连接的多源连接选项创建了df。此处未显示新列。
3。 使用多源连接选项创建了df,并具有2个连接ERP和SQL Server,当我查找表时,看不到新列。
一周热门 更多>